We now generate attestations in `process_artifacts_combined` so we can verify the provenance of the build later in other workflows. However, this requires `write` permissions for `id-token` and `attestations` so PRs from forks cannot generate this attestation. To get around this, I added a `--no-verify` flag to scripts/release/download-experimental-build.js. This flag is only passed in `runtime_build_and_test.yml` for the sizebot job, since 1) the workflow runs in the `pull_request` trigger which has read-only permissions, and 2) the downloaded artifact is only used for sizebot calculation, and not actually used. The flag is explicitly not passed in `runtime_commit_artifacts.yml` since there we actually use the artifact internally. This is fine as once a PR lands on main, it will then run the build on that new commit and generate an attestation. --- [//]: # (BEGIN SAPLING FOOTER) Stack created with [Sapling](https://sapling-scm.com).
